During the warmer months, attics tend to get very hot -- sometimes as hot as 140 to 150 degrees Fahrenheit. If one's attic isn't properly insulated from the rest of the house, this excess heat will seep into one's living space, making the home's air conditioning system work harder and consume more energy.
"It ends up costing you more money if you don't have insulation between your living space and in the attic," Thomas says. Unlike other forms of insulation, blown-in insulation -- which, as its name implies, involves blowing in fiberglass or cellulose insulation materials through a hose into the attic -- is extremely effective at keeping a home insulated from its attic. Typical R-values of blown-in insulation fall in the 3 to 4 per inch range.
